Such changes were made because the filmmakers were concerned that portraying the priest as a villain would violate the policy of the Hays Production Code. Screenwriter Sonya Levien, who was entrusted to translate Hugo's novel into this film, made the story relevant to the events of the time the film was made: she made the obvious parallel between Paris' persecution of the gypsies and Germany's treatment of the Jews prior to World War II. [6] According to actress Kathryn Adams, she was supposed to play Esmeralda, but lost the role to O'Hara when Laughton cabled from Ireland to Hollywood that he was "bringing Esmeralda". The characters of Claude and Jehan Frollo are changed from the novel, as was done in the 1923 film. With a budget of $1.8 million, Hunchback proved to be one of the most expensive movies ever made by the studio.
